본문 바로가기

반응형

PWM

(11)
빛 감지 센서로 밝기 측정하기: 주변 광도에 따라 LED 조절. 1. 이론 소개 광도 센서: 주변 빛의 강도에 따라 전기 신호를 변화시키는 센서입니다. 이 신호는 아두이노에서 아날로그 값으로 읽힙니다. PWM(Pulse Width Modulation): LED의 밝기를 조절하기 위해 사용되는 기술로, 신호의 폭을 변화시켜 평균 전력 출력을 조절합니다. 2. 준비물 아두이노 보드: 프로그램이 업로드되는 마이크로컨트롤러 보드입니다. 광도 센서 (예: LDR, Light Dependent Resistor): 빛의 강도에 따라 저항이 변하는 센서입니다. LED: 광을 발생시키는 전자 부품입니다. 저항: LED를 보호하기 위해 사용되며, 일반적으로 220옴 저항을 사용합니다. 점퍼 와이어: 회로 구성을 위해 필요합니다. 브레드보드: 회로를 쉽게 구성할 수 있는 실험용 보드입니..
서보 모터 제어하기: 각도 조절을 통한 서보 모터 움직임 제어. 1. 이론 소개 서보 모터: 정밀한 위치 제어가 가능한 모터. 각도를 제어하여 특정 위치로 회전할 수 있습니다. 펄스-폭 변조 (PWM): 서보 모터의 각도 제어에 사용되는 신호. 특정 간격의 전기 펄스로 모터의 회전 각도를 제어합니다. 2. 준비물 아두이노 보드 서보 모터 점퍼 와이어 3. 추천 보드 및 간단한 설명 아두이노 우노: 다양한 프로젝트에 사용되며 초보자에게 적합한 범용 보드입니다. 아두이노 메가: 더 많은 핀과 기능을 제공하여 복잡한 프로젝트에 적합합니다. 4. 회로 구성 서보 모터 연결: 서보 모터의 전원선을 아두이노의 5V에, GND 선을 GND에, 제어 선을 디지털 핀(예: 9번)에 연결합니다. 5. 코딩 내용 #include // 서보 라이브러리 포함 Servo myservo; //..
가변 저항기로 LED 밝기 조절하기: 아날로그 입력으로 LED의 밝기 조절. 1. 이론 소개 PWM(Pulse Width Modulation): LED의 밝기를 조절하기 위해 사용되는 기술로, 신호의 폭을 변화시켜 평균 전력 출력을 조절합니다. 아날로그 입력: 가변 저항기의 위치에 따라 변하는 전압을 아두이노가 읽는 방법. 2. 준비물 아두이노 보드 가변 저항기 (포텐시오미터) LED 저항 (220옴) 브레드보드 점퍼 와이어 3. 추천 보드 및 간단한 설명 아두이노 우노: 다양한 기능을 갖춘 범용 보드로, 초보자에게 적합하며 PWM 핀을 포함하고 있습니다. 아두이노 메가: 더 많은 PWM 핀과 추가 기능을 제공하여 복잡한 프로젝트에 적합합니다. 4. 회로 구성 가변 저항기 연결: 가변 저항기의 한쪽 핀을 아두이노의 5V에, 다른 한쪽 핀을 GND에, 중간 핀을 아날로그 입력 핀(..

반응형